Understanding Jungle Bang Bang’s Innovation in the Artistic Arena
Jungle Bang Bang represents a fascinating convergence of experimental theatre, street performance, and multimedia artistry. Originating within the vibrant cultural scenes of Brighton and London, this collective has distinguished itself through pioneering spectacles that fuse dynamic dance, striking visual effects, and interactive technology. Their performances exemplify how contemporary arts companies are redefining audience engagement, seamlessly integrating digital elements to amplify emotional resonance.
According to their official platform (Jungle Bang Bang), their creative philosophy champions spontaneity, improvisation, and community participation—principles increasingly pivotal in the era of immersive entertainment. The Significance of Multimedia Integration in Modern Performance Art
Recent industry data underscores a decisive shift: the integration of multimedia—light, sound, and digital projection—has become a hallmark of contemporary spectacle design. For instance, the global market for stage technology is projected to reach £1.8 billion by 2025, driven by consumer hunger for novel experiences (Source: International Theatre Technicians’ Association, 2023). Jungle Bang Bang’s approach exemplifies how combining live performance with cutting-edge visuals creates multisensory environments that captivate diverse audiences.
| Technological Element | Application in Jungle Bang Bang | Impact on Audience Engagement |
|---|---|---|
| Projection Mapping | Transforming performance spaces into animated canvases | Enhances visual storytelling, creating immersive worlds |
| Interactive Sensors | Allowing audience participants to influence visual effects | Increases involvement, fostering a sense of shared creation |
| Augmented Reality (AR) | Occasional integration during live acts for layered storytelling | Provides personalized experiences, deepening emotional impact |
